1. Use Google Ad Settings to Personalize Ads

Google allows you to control which ads you see through its Ad Personalization settings. Here’s how you can adjust these settings:

Steps:

  1. Go to Google Ad Settings: Visit Google Ad Settings.
  2. Turn Off Ad Personalization:
    • If you don’t want personalized ads at all, toggle the “Ad Personalization” switch to Off. This will stop Google from showing ads based on your browsing behavior.
  3. Block Specific Ads:
    • Scroll through the list of advertisers in your Ad Personalization settings.
    • If you see Temu or any related ads, click on them and select Turn off ads from this advertiser. This will reduce the number of Temu ads you see.

By turning off personalized ads or blocking specific advertisers, you may reduce the occurrence of Temu ads. However, keep in mind that this won’t eliminate all ads; it will just make them less targeted.


2. Use an Ad Blocker Extension

Ad blocker extensions are one of the most effective ways to block ads, including Temu ads, on Google and other websites. They work by filtering out ads before they can appear in your browser.

  • uBlock Origin (Highly recommended for its efficiency and low resource usage)
  • AdBlock
  • AdGuard

Steps to Install and Use uBlock Origin:

  1. Install uBlock Origin: Go to the extension store for your browser (e.g., Chrome Web Store, Firefox Add-ons).
  2. Enable the Extension: Once installed, uBlock Origin will start filtering ads automatically.
  3. Block Specific Ads:
    • If you still see Temu ads, right-click the ad and select Block Element. uBlock Origin will allow you to block individual ad elements, preventing them from showing up in the future.

Using an ad blocker is one of the most reliable methods to block Temu ads from appearing on Google searches and other websites.


3. Block Temu Ads with Browser Settings (Chrome)

If you’re using Google Chrome, you can further enhance your ad-blocking strategy by tweaking the browser settings to reduce unwanted ads.

Steps:

  1. Open Chrome Settings: Click the three dots in the top-right corner of the browser and select Settings.
  2. Go to Privacy and Security: On the left sidebar, click on Privacy and Security.
  3. Click on Site Settings: Under Privacy and Security, go to Site Settings.
  4. Disable Pop-ups and Ads: Scroll down to the Ads section and select Block ads on sites that show intrusive or misleading ads. This won’t completely block Temu ads, but it will reduce the frequency of aggressive ad placements.

4. Report Temu Ads as Irrelevant on Google

Another method to stop seeing Temu ads is by reporting them as irrelevant or uninteresting. This helps Google understand which ads you don’t want to see.

Steps:

  1. Find the Ad: When you see a Temu ad on Google or another site using Google Ads, click on the small “X” or “i” icon near the ad.
  2. Select “Why This Ad?”: From the menu that appears, select Why This Ad?
  3. Choose “Stop seeing this ad”: This will remove the ad and reduce the chance of seeing similar ads from Temu in the future.

5. Clear Your Cookies and Browsing Data

Ads are often targeted based on your browsing habits. Clearing your cookies and browsing data can help reset the types of ads you see, including Temu ads.

Steps:

  1. Go to Chrome Settings: Click on the three dots in the upper-right corner and select Settings.
  2. Click on Privacy and Security: On the left, click Privacy and Security.
  3. Clear Browsing Data: Select Clear Browsing Data, and in the pop-up, make sure Cookies and other site data is checked. Choose the time range (e.g., All time).
  4. Clear Data: Click Clear Data. This will remove stored information that advertisers use to target you, including cookies from Temu or similar websites.

6. Use a VPN with Ad-blocking Features

Some VPNs (Virtual Private Networks) come with built-in ad-blocking capabilities, which can help filter out ads from specific sources, including Temu.

VPNs with Ad-blocking Features:

  • NordVPN (CyberSec feature)
  • Surfshark (CleanWeb feature)
  • Private Internet Access (MACE feature)

By using a VPN, your browsing data is also encrypted, adding an extra layer of privacy and security in addition to blocking ads.

FAQs

  1. Can I block Temu ads on my mobile device?
    • Yes, by using ad-blocking apps such as AdGuard or using the mobile version of browsers like Brave, which have built-in ad blockers.
  2. Will using an ad blocker affect other websites?
    • Ad blockers may block all ads on websites, but you can whitelist certain sites if you want to see their ads while blocking others.
  3. Is it possible to block ads without an extension?
    • You can limit personalized ads through Google Ad Settings and your browser’s privacy settings, but ad blockers are more effective for complete ad removal.
  4. Why do I keep seeing Temu ads after blocking them?
    • Advertisers may use multiple domains to display ads. Ensure you’re blocking all related advertisers and check if your ad blocker is up-to-date.
  5. Does clearing cookies help in reducing Temu ads?
    • Yes, clearing cookies resets ad targeting, which may reduce the number of specific ads like Temu you see.
